The best “thriller” films set an ominous mood and maintain it until the big finish – that way the action has the maximum emotional impact when it finally arrives.  David Lynch, best known as the director of the quirky/bizarre TV noir “Twin Peaks” and the famously creepy films “Blue Velvet” and “Eraserhead”, is a master at setting that mood in any medium, and his new record, Crazy Clown Time, is no exception. A great metal track feels like a punch in the gut. The bass, drums and guitar hit you like a tsunami and you get caught in the undertow, leaving you battered and bruised, but ready for more. Whether you’re listening to speed metal, post-metal, or any other subgenre, you come to expect this visceral reaction. Sadly, the fourth album from instrumental post-metal trio Russian Circles, Empros, fails to meet these expectations. Read More »
